508 Semi-active vibration control for transverse vibration of elevator-rope

Abstract
This paper presents the vibration control, using passive or semi-active dampers, for the transverse vibration of an elevator rope. The dampers are located in the vicinity of the top end of rope and the vibration of rope is reduced by impact with the dampers. The adequate gap width, location, and damping coefficient of the damping device are calculated for the case in which the arbitrary constant length of the rope is allocated and the building is subjected to various earthquakes. Further, the performance of the semi-active vibration control method for the suppression of the vibration of rope is verified; consequently, the usefulness for the proposed method is shown.
